Key Responsibilities:

  • Lead development of Python libraries to transform raw datasets into structured formats, including SDTM/ADaM-like outputs.

  • Convert legacy scripts or workflows into modular, reusable Python code using pandas, NumPy, SciPy, and related libraries.

  • Build AI-assisted coding tools using Cursor or Claude Code to automate code generation and support metadata-driven workflows.

  • Develop, maintain, and optimize pipelines in dbt or similar frameworks, integrating with Snowflake or Databricks.

  • Collaborate with statisticians, programmers, and data managers to build configurable and validated pipelines.

  • Implement visualization solutions using matplotlib or seaborn for analysis outputs.

  • Support testing, validation, and reproducibility of pipelines, comparing outputs to legacy results where applicable.

  • Contribute to CI/CD and DevOps processes to ensure scalable and maintainable deployments.

  • Maintain version-controlled codebases using Git and Jupyter notebooks.

  • Ensure compliance with regulatory and structured data standards.

Required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's or Master's degree in Computer Science, Bioinformatics, Biostatistics, or a related field.

  • 5+ years professional Python development experience, with strong emphasis on data manipulation, statistical analysis, or automation.

  • Deep experience with Python libraries: pandas, NumPy, SciPy.

  • Experience with visualization libraries (matplotlib, seaborn) and reasoning about which to use.

  • SQL expertise and experience with Snowflake or Databricks.

  • Hands-on experience with AI coding assistants (Cursor or Claude Code) in real development projects.

  • Strong understanding of virtual environments (venv, conda) for managing Python dependencies.

  • Familiarity with machine learning frameworks (PyTorch, TensorFlow, scikit-learn) a plus.

  • Knowledge of metadata modeling, regulatory requirements, or structured pipelines preferred.
